This page will show you how to maintain the return point successfully and return the empty packaging through the backhaul system so that items can come back to Reposit’s washing facility to be washed and reused. Arran Aromatics Returns Process

Store staff check crate fill level by lifting the top panel of the return point. Stores should always have at least 3 crates at any given time ( 2 in the return point and 1 spare).

If crate is full, staff member takes the full crate out of the return point, replacing it with an empty crate from the bottom of the return point or back of store.

Returned bottles are to be packed in a cardboard box which is to be sent to Arran’s mainland Dundonald location while the crates remain in store.

When returns are ready to be collected from Dundonald, Arran can schedule a collection directly with Reposit either by phone at 01698372727 or email at hello@reposit.world, letting us know how many boxes need to be collected. If Arran finds more crates are needed, this can also be requested directly with Reposit.

Reposit’s operations team will arrange next day collection with DPD and send Arran the collection labels which are to be printed and attached to the boxes. Please note that unlabeled boxed may not be collected by DPD.

Reposit will coordinate with DPD and advise Arran when the collection will take place. Arran staff at Dundonald should leave boxes in agreed location for DPD pickup.
